Inspired Spine procedures reduce the length of spinal surgical procedures. Traditional spinal surgery addressing one disk can take about 4 hours. You can expect to be in the hos

pital for up to 5 days, and there will be a doctor recommendation for 3 months post-surgical recuperation. In contrast, the same diagnosis of a herniated one level spinal disk with an Inspired Spine procedure will have your surgical time be 45 minutes. You will be home sleeping in your own bed the same day the surgery took place, and you will be asked to engage in “no sweat” activities for 2-3 weeks. No sweat activities is as it means. You can enjoy walks, go out for dinner, and sit at your desk working on the computer. Activities such as running, cutting wood, or snowmobiling would be discouraged. However, sitting in an ice fishing house, walking the dog, or attending business meeting are all completely acceptable. Of course a patient’s health pre-surgery has much to do with determining what activities would be best for them, and they and their doctor will discuss post-surgery activities on a case by case basis.

Dr. Abbasi is performing a Laminectomy, a minimally invasive spine surgery designed to relieve pressure on the spinal cord and nerves by removing part of the lamina, the bony structure at the back of the vertebra.

This procedure is often recommended for patients suffering from spinal stenosis, herniated discs, or nerve compression, which can cause debilitating pain, numbness, or weakness in the back, legs, or arms.

By creating more space for the spinal cord and nerves, a laminectomy helps patients regain mobility, reduce pain, and return to their daily activities without discomfort.

The best part? Minimally invasive techniques mean smaller incisions, less muscle disruption, and a much faster recovery time compared to traditional open surgery.

The sacroiliac joint (SIJ) plays a crucial role in stability and movement, but when it becomes dysfunctional, it can cause chronic lower back and hip pain. For patients who don’t respond to conservative treatments, SI Joint Fusion can provide lasting relief.

Dr. Hamid Abbasi specializes in SIJ fusion using a minimally invasive (MIS) approach, offering a significant advantage over traditional open surgery:

SIJ MIS vs. Traditional Open Surgery:
🔹 Smaller Incisions – MIS requires only small incisions, while traditional surgery involves larger cuts that lead to more tissue damage.
🔹 Reduced Blood Loss – Less disruption means a safer procedure with lower complication risks.
🔹 Faster Recovery – Patients undergoing MIS SIJ fusion typically recover in weeks, not months like traditional open surgery.
🔹 Less Postoperative Pain – Minimally invasive techniques cause less trauma, reducing pain and the need for extended pain management.

Experiencing numbness in one leg can be alarming. While occasional tingling might not seem serious, persistent numbness could indicate an underlying spinal issue affecting nerve function.

Some common causes include:
🔹Herniated Disc – When a spinal disc presses on a nerve, it can lead to numbness, weakness, or pain.
🔹 Spinal Stenosis – A narrowing of the spinal canal can compress nerves, causing leg numbness and difficulty walking.
🔹 Sciatica – Compression of the sciatic nerve can cause radiating pain and numbness down one leg.
🔹 Spondylolisthesis – A slipped vertebra may put pressure on nerves, leading to sensory changes.

Ignoring numbness can lead to permanent nerve damage, so early diagnosis and treatment are critical. We use advanced minimally invasive techniques to relieve nerve pressure and restore function with:

Dr. Hamid Abbasi is dedicated to diagnosing and treating chronic back pain through advanced procedures like the discogram. A discogram is a diagnostic test where contrast dye is injected into the intervertebral discs to identify the source of back pain. This procedure is particularly useful when other imaging tests haven't pinpointed the cause of discomfort.

Benefits of a Discogram:
- Accurate Diagnosis: By highlighting abnormalities such as tears or herniations, a discogram helps determine if a specific disc is causing pain.
- Informed Treatment Planning: Identifying the exact pain source allows for tailored treatment strategies, potentially leading to better outcomes.

Conditions Evaluated with Discograms:
- Degenerative Disc Disease: Wear and tear of spinal discs causing pain.
- Herniated Discs: Discs that have ruptured or bulged, pressing on nerves.
- Unresolved Chronic Back Pain: Persistent pain without a clear source after other tests.

Dr. Hamid Abbasi, a pioneering neurosurgeon and Chief Medical Officer at Inspired Spine, has been at the forefront of advancing minimally invasive spine surgery techniques globally. Since 2012, he has performed thousands of Oblique Lateral Lumbar Interbody Fusion (OLLIF) procedures and trained nearly half of the 35 surgeons worldwide who perform this technique.

In a significant move to expand minimally invasive spine surgery (MISS), Dr. Abbasi and Inspired Spine have extended their expertise to the Arabian Peninsula. This includes a collaboration with Dr. Ahmed Al Jahwari, a senior consultant and Chief of Spine Surgery at the Armed Forces Hospital in Muscat, Oman.

This collaboration aims to enhance the adoption of OLLIF, providing patients with reduced recovery times and improved outcomes.

Dr. Abbasi is performing Oblique Lateral Lumbar Interbody Fusion (OLLIF), a minimally invasive technique that allows for precise spine alignment with less pain and quicker recovery.

OLLIF vs. Traditional Open Back Surgery: A Comparison
🔹 Longer Recovery Time: Traditional surgery often requires extended hospital stays and several weeks of recovery due to significant muscle and tissue disruption.
🔹 Higher Risk of Complications: The invasive nature of open surgery can lead to higher rates of infection, blood loss, and nerve damage.
🔹 Greater Post-Surgery Pain: Because muscles and tissue are cut, patients may experience prolonged discomfort post-surgery.

In contrast, OLLIF offers several advantages:
🔹 Shorter Recovery Time: OLLIF significantly reduces hospital stays and enables a much quicker return to daily activities. The procedure typically takes 30-60 minutes, and patients can often walk the same day.
🔹 Minimized Complications: By avoiding muscle disruption, the risk of infection, nerve injury, and blood loss is greatly reduced.
🔹 Less Pain: OLLIF is designed to reduce post-operative pain by preserving muscle structure and minimizing trauma to the surrounding tissue.

Why OLLIF is a Game-Changer for Spine Surgery:
🔹Smaller Incision & Precision: A smaller incision means less trauma and faster healing.
🔹Less Blood Loss: OLLIF reduces the need for major blood vessels to be cut or exposed, lowering the risk of excessive blood loss.
🔹Faster Recovery: Patients typically experience faster mobilization, less pain, and an overall quicker recovery process compared to traditional open surgery.

Dr. Abbasi is performing a Microdiscectomy, a minimally invasive procedure designed to relieve pressure on the spinal nerves caused by a herniated disc. This technique is ideal for patients suffering from sciatica, nerve compression, or chronic lower back pain that hasn’t improved with conservative treatments.

By using a small incision and advanced surgical techniques, a Microdiscectomy removes the portion of the herniated disc pressing on the nerves, providing immediate pain relief, improved mobility, and a faster recovery compared to traditional open surgery. Patients often experience less post-operative pain, minimal scarring, and a quicker return to daily activities.
